Introduction to Australia

Geography
          Australia is like a continent due to its large size, and has a total ares of 7,682,300 square kilometres, 1 out of 3 of its total areas make up of desert. Its coutry size is the 6th biggest comparatively to Canada, China, United States and Brazil. On the South-east and south-west corners of the continent have a very temperate climate.  The majority of the population usually lives along the temperate south-eastern sea coastline. At the northern part of the country, have a
very tropical climate consisting of rainforest, and woodland and received heavy rainfalls. Because Australia is so large, there are huge variations in terms of climate throughout the country. Climates in Australia can be divided into hot zone and warm zone.  Northern territory, Queensland and some part of Western Australia are situated in a hot climate zone, have hot summers and mild winters, similar to Thailand.  Other States are situated in a more temperate climate or a warm climate zone, with average temperature of between 27 degree Celsius at the northern end and around 13 degree at the southern end.

Time Zone
        Because Australia has a large size, there is variation in time in accordance with Greenwich.  There are three time zones in Australia:
    Eastern Standard Time-EST : a head of GMT by 10 hours and 3 hours ahead of Thailand (apply to New South Wales, Victoria,  Tasmania, Queensland and Canberra)  
    Central Standard Time-CST : a head of GMT by 9.5 hours and 2.30 hours a head of Thailand (apply to South Australia and Northern Territory)  
    Western Standard Time-WST : a head of GMT by 8 hours and 1 hour ahead of Thailand (apply to Western Australia)

Government System, State Control and Administration
  
Australia has a State control system, which comprises of 6 states:

             1. New South Wales - Sydney(Capital City)
             2. Victoria - Melbourne (Capital City) 
             3. Queensland - Brisbane (Capital City)
             4. Western Australia - Perth (Capital City)
             5. South Australia - Adelaide (Capital City)
             6. Tasmania - Hobart (Capital City) 

Australia also has a control over its two main territories:

1. Australian Capital Territory-Canberra (The main Capital City of Australia)
2. Northern Territory-Darwin(Capital City

           Government of Australia is responsible for protecting Australia soil and territory, in terms of national security, maintain international relations with their neighboring countries. On other hand, State Government is mainly responsible in the areas concerns with education; transportation; health services; farming and agriculture and law enforcement. The local government bodies are created by state and territories government. They are locally known as a local council and main responsibility concerns local community services such as utilities (Gas, Electivity, and Water), swage system, local community parks and grounds, and also local libraries etc.

         Australia is known to be an independent nation; however Australia is long been linked to a British monarchy and Queen Elizabeth II of Great Britain is also formally Queen of Australia. In Australia government is run by an elected party with a Prime Minister who managed the country.  At present, Prime Minister is Mr. John Howards.

Population
          Australia’s population is around 20,265,000, amongst the lowest in the world.  Most people live along the eastern seaboard and a smaller number of people live in the Southwestern Coast.  Australia is a multicultural country and considers being one of the most diverse in the world.  Most of their population number is derived from a large number of immigrants flowing into Australia general from non-English speaking countries.   In fact, in the past 50 years, 1 out of 10 of the populations are foreign born and 1 out of 20 is migrated from Asia and resided in Australia.   Due to this reason, Australia has enjoyed a rich of different culture, cuisines and lifestyles.

Religion
          Australia is based on the liberal democratic tradition, therefore it encourage harmonious and tolerance within different race and religions.  Due to this, people living in Australia have an absolute freedom of choice to practice their own religions.  The majority of people living in Australia practice Christian and since Australia is becoming more cultural diverse due to continues flow of immigrants.  Due to this reason, there is a growth of other religion being practice like Buddhism, Islam, Hinduism and Jew.  Because Australia is based on the liberal democratic tradition, therefore it encourages harmony within different race and great tolerance. It has been a custom in Australia that people from different ethnic groups whom practice different religions shall respect each other customs, practices and culture.
